Bokaro is famous for its steel plant, which is the biggest in Asia, as well as for its quality educational system. Here we can see a lot of trees beside the roads. Its major economy is dependent on its industrial sector. This city has a world record by making the longest three kilometre national flag. In covid 19 this city has provided the oxygen for the coronavirus patients. This city has made many achievements. So, for that we call bokaro a developing city. Here we can take bangalore as an example of smart and developed city. As we all know bangalore is famous being the silicon valley of India. Apart from MNCs, Bangalore is also home to many startups & Indian tech companies. It is also well known for its parks and nightlife and has an area of 709 square kilometer. It also accounts for more than 65 per cent of india’s aerospace business. It is one of the cleanest cities in india. This city has a whole new world in itself.
